The Apexcool 12 Volt Portable Refrigerator is a versatile 19-quart electric cooler designed for both home and vehicle use. With a temperature range from -4°F to 68°F, it features a high-quality compressor, Bluetooth app control, and three battery protection modes, making it ideal for camping, picnics, and road trips. Its compact design and large capacity ensure you can keep your essentials cool wherever you go.

I have owned and reviewed over a handful of car freezers, including Foho/Costway, Donmende, and Rockpals. Each had their pros and cons. This Donmende looks very modern and has smart app functionality.PROS- Modern, clean design- Lightweight and "just the right size" for grocery shopping (my wife's own words)- One compartment for use as either freezer or fridge (with a small, lower-temperature section for 2 cans)- Fast freezing-- After 30 minutes, compartment went from 78F to 43F-- After 60 minutes, it went down to 4F- Temperature was roughly consistent during 1 day of continuous testing. It was set at -4F, and spot checking throughout the day resulted in between -2F and 0F- Auto resume: When power supply is cut off and later restored, appliance continues operation- Two (2) Power options-- 12V or 24V car adapter (draws about 38W or 3.3A on 12V)-- 100-240V AC wall plug (cable NOT included despite what's in the pictures or manual). Description DOES say that the AC adapter is NOT included--- You can buy an AC to DC inverter (search for ASIN B072JS62N4 or B07G584S2X for my recommendations)- Low energy usage. (See TIPS section for calculating how long the car freezer could be used for on a battery power station)-- Freezer only uses power to reach or maintain set temperature. Once there, it goes idle-- 50W with AC port of the Goal Zero Yeti 500X (8W of that is used by Yeti's inverter)-- 38W with 12V DC car port on the Goal Zero-- 0W – 2W on idle- Three (3) levels of Battery protection: High, Medium, Low-- Prevents the car battery from running down- Top opens sideways- Usable during off-roading-- Works at up to 30 degree angle tilt-- Anti-shake design keeps compressor protected- Sturdy carry grips on both ends- Can be used while the car is turned off, if its car port has a bypass to work directly off the battery-- Many SUVs, trucks, and minivans today have such output at the back. Refer to the car's owner manualCONS- Like other car freezers in this price range, requires manual defrosting-- To defrost and remove excess ice, power off the unit and wipe dry, then power back on--- Do not allow a large amount of frost to build up on the inside of the walls as that will make cooling less efficient-- I was not immediately able to find any portable car freezers that have an automatic, self-defrost cycle that "cleans" the freezer from accumulating too much frost- No protective carry bag included- Not waterproof. Keep it out of the rainTIPS- When you receive your car freezer, do NOT plug it in until it has stood upright for at least 10 hours to allow the refrigerant to settle- Internal temperature is displayed on the LCD at power-on and updates periodically- Power off/on by holding the "POWER" button for a few seconds- There is no built-in battery-- Requires a power station, 12V/24V DC/car port, 120V/220V AC, or solar panel(s) capable of providing at least 60W of sustained powerRUNTIME WITH BATTERY POWER STATIONS- To calculate how long the car freezer could be used for with a battery power station depends on the battery's capacity (Wh) and how much power (W) the car freezer draws- Examples are with a Jackery Explorer 1000 (1002 Wh). Halve the time when used with a Goal Zero Yeti 500x (500Wh)-- Plugged into AC port: 1002 Wh x 0.85 / Device Wattage--- As short as 16.3 hours (1002 Wh x 0.85 / 52W). Longer when idle---- Informal testing found an estimated use of 500-670 Wh/day as a fridge. It was idle much of the time--- About 10-15% of power is lost during conversion from DC (battery) to AC, which is normal for all power stations-- Plugged into DC port: 1002 Wh / Device Wattage--- As short as 25 hours (1002 Wh / 40W). Longer when idleCOOLING EFFICIENCY- Car freezer only uses power to reach or maintain the set temperature. Once there, it goes idle-- Time can be shorter or much longer, depending on how often the car freezer's compressor needs to be activated to reach or maintain target temperature- The colder the set temperature and/or the warmer the ambient (surrounding) heat, the more energy will be used-- Keep in a cool location and out of direct sunlight for best efficiency-- Consider putting the car freezer in an insulated bag for better cooling- Ensure adequate air flow (4"+) on all sides of the car freezer, especially where the fan is at- The more frozen/cold items are inside, the longer they can stay cool/frozen. Avoid opening the lid too often or for too longMAINTENANCE- Ensure lid seal is clean and unobstructed to keep cold air from escaping- Clean inside with a damp cloth every week-- Use sodium bicarbonate (baking soda) dissolved in lukewarm water to clean anything dirty-- Allow inside to dry before closing lid and putting away- Do not use detergent, soap, or abrasive/sharp products- Never clean under running water- Do NOT store the unit on its side. Always keep it upright to prevent damage to the compressorCONCLUSIONThe Donmende 19qt car freezer looks modern, is fairly lightweight, and cools FAST.
